Trimming in late wintertime ensures that fresh injuries are just subjected for a short quantity of time before new growth starts, which assists the wound from pruning start to recover quicker. Furthermore, trimming dormant plants can make choices less complicated as there are less obstructions from leaves. Prevent Oak Wilt disease by pruning oaks between November and March.

If you wish to contour and give your bush a light pruning, you'll be finest off using a set of cutters with small teeth spacing. Nevertheless, for anything even more than that, a powered bush trimmer will certainly be called for. For the best outcomes, trim your hedge right into a trapezoid form (i.e., the lower branches will certainly be longer than those on top), hence guaranteeing that the entire hedge gets lots of all-natural light.

published 3 years ago When to trim depends quite on the plant and on what you intend to achieve. In general, it's much better for the plants themselves if you trim them in late winter/early springtime, when it's begun to heat up but the plants have not started to leaf out their spring development.
Trim in the summer if you wish to hamper the development of the plant and make it smaller sized. Nonetheless, you should stop pruning woody plants 6 to this post 8 weeks before you expect frost in order to allow the plant to heal and harden off properly before winter comes. An additional factor to consider is if and when the plant flowers and whether it blooms on old or brand-new timber.
